I have a 07XB9R. I was working on it in the garage today and I dropped it!! the only thing that happened was a broken left mirror, it snapped at the base not a single scratch any where else (thank goodness!). I have the Throttlemeister cruise control which comes with the left bar-end to match the throttle lock. If it wasn't for these baby's there would have probably been more damage than just one broken mirror. The ironic part about this situation is that I was in the market for some new mirrors anyways. Does anyone out there have any idea as where to get some mirrors that mount to the front fairing where the originals mount? Cant get bar end mirrors due to the Throttlemeisters.
